ORDINANCE NO. 11,618
AN ORDINANCE AMENDING SUB - SECTION (a)
OF SECTION 25- 115.1 OF THE CODE OF
ORDINANCES OF THE CITY OF LITTLE ROCK,
ARKANSAS., PERTAINING.TO THE.SALE OF .
MERCHANDISE ON SUNDAY; AND FOR...OTHER
PURPOSES*
BE IT ORDAINED BY THE BOARD OF DIRECTORS OF THE CITY OF LITTLE
ROCK, ARKANSAS: -
b
SECTION 19 Sub - section (a) of Section 25 -115.1 of the
° Code of Ordinances of the City of Little Rock is hereby amended
A to read as follows:
ro
'Rio person, association or corporation in the City
a shall do or perform any labor or work, or cause or
N permit the same to be done or performed by his or
x its agents, employees or servants, in order to sell,
dispose of, barter, trade, deal in or give away, or
offer to sell or display to the public for sale any
articles of merchandise on Sunday, except that the
following may be sold:
(1) Milk, bread, cakes, pastries, fresh fruits,
bacon, eggs, coffee, tea, cooked meats and
fish (not packaged in cans, jars or bottles),
slaw, - salads, cheese, preserves, pickles and
relishes;
(2) Cut flowers, shrubbery, growing plants, seeds
of all kinds, and fertilizer;
(3) Drugs and medical supplies, and all other such
items as are customarily used for the relief
of pain and the preservation of health; toilet
goods and razor blades; baby foods- school
supplies; flashlights and flashlijh bulbs and
batteries; insecticides, charcoals lighter
fluids; matches; tennis balls; golf balls;
baby supplies; and camera supplies;
(4) Cigars, cigarettes, and all other forms of
tobacco; candy, gum, ice cream, ice cream salt,
soft drinks soft drink mixes, and sodas; ice;
shotgun shefls; live bait, artificial bait,
fishing supplies and equipment, except rods,
reels, motors and /or boats;
(5) Newspapers, stationery (limited to writing sup-
plies and related items only), greeting cards,
paper goods (limited to recreational supplies
only), periodicals, magazines, and books.
(6) Gasoline, oil, greases, and motor vehicle parts
or equipment necessary to the operation of a
motor vehicle, or legally required thereon;

(8) In places of business:open on Sunday to
sell the above enumerated articles, dis-
plays of other artcles, not herein per -
mitted to be sold shall,be restricted by
appropriate signs or other devices indi-
cating that items other. than those per-
mitted to be sold as hereinabove set forth
may not be sold.
SECTION 2. All ordinances and parts of ordinances
in conflict herewith are hereby repealed.
PASSED: July 6, 1965
